dc.description This paper is aimed at providing some data on the detonability of methane mixtures at a high initial pressure. The relevant work that has been performed so far was based on a conventional source of ignition, i.e., a blasting cap. Following these initiation experiments at the French German Research Institute (ISL), two sets of experiments were performed in CH<sub>4</sub>/Air mixtures, at initial pressures in the range of 0.1 to 3.7 MPa, at the University of Washington (UW): (1) using a piston that directly enters the test section in the velocity range of 1100–1800 ms<sup>−1</sup> and (2) the piston impacts an intermediate section of CH<sub>4</sub>/O<sub>2</sub>. An additional series of experiments was performed using an initiator stage of stoichiometric CH<sub>4</sub>/O<sub>2</sub> ignited by a 150 J conventional fuse cap.
